A recent pet peeve of mine is the naming of ‘Automatic’ toilet flushers. I am referring to the kind that use a motion sensor and you have to wave your hand in front of them (pictured below). These should be called ‘no touch’ or semi-automatic flushers, because the toilet operator still has to make a conscious effort and wave their hand.
I was thinking about this while sitting on a can controlled by one of these devices, and I took a picture on my way out with my cell phone.
There are fully automatic flushers on the market. These are the kind that flush as soon as you stand up and walk away from the toilet, an act that you would have done anyways and are therefore automatic. I am calling for a vast renaming of ‘automatic’ flushers to something like non-contact or sanitary. Anything but ‘automatic’ will do.
